I was able to finally get mine working reliably, display will initialize
and show content even after shutting down VM and rebooting the VM.  Not
unplugging / replugging of the HDMI cable necessary.

Using up to date arch with qemu and libvirt.  Machine is booting in EFI.

The QEMU command line is:

qemu-system-x86_64 -monitor telnet:127.0.0.1:1234,server,nowait -enable-kvm
-machine q35 -cpu host -smp 3 -nographic -vga none -m 2G -device
vfio-pci,host=00:02.0,rombar=0 -device vfio-pci,host=00:0e.0 -drive
if=pflash,format=raw,readonly,file=/usr/share/ovmf/x64/OVMF_CODE.fd -drive
if=pflash,format=raw,file=/home/admin/myvars.fd -net nic -drive
file=/home/admin/kodi_drive.img,if=virtio,format=raw

Hardware is an Odroid N2.  CPU is Intel(R) Celeron(R) J4105 and GPU is UHD
Graphics 605 [8086:3185].

The mkinitcpio.conf file needed to be changed in accordance with the Arch
VFIO passthrough page.

Kernel command line options:
root=PARTLABEL=Arch_root quiet rw ipv6.disable=1 intel_iommu=on iommu=pt
vfio-pci.ids=8086:3185,8086:3198 video=efifb:off,vesafb:off
module_blacklist=i915,snd_hda_intel,snd

No blacklisting files in /etc/modprobe.d

Note that it did not work when the video= line had vesafb:off was before
the efifb:off.  Switching them to call efifb:off first made everything work
like a charm.  If other people are still having problems, one command I
found very useful was to check iomem to find things that might still be
binding the device:

sudo cat /proc/iomem

> > > If you dump the ROM and provide it via a <rom> tag in the xml, then
yes
> > > you need to fix the device ID and checksum, if QEMU loads it from the
> > > device it will do this itself.  You can find the vendor ID (vid) and
> > > device ID (did) with 'lspci -nns 0000:00:02.0", they will be the
> > > numbers in the last set of brackets, ex: [8086:a170].  They're also
> > > available in sysfs under the device:
> > >
> > > $ cat /sys/bus/pci/devices/0000\:00\:02.0/vendor
> > > $ cat /sys/bus/pci/devices/0000\:00\:02.0/device
> >
> > I'll try that and see what happens.
> >
> > > Legacy IGD assignment still requires 440FX due to Q35 placing it's own
> > > device at a conflicting address to the one needed by IGD.

> "It depends".  You're welcome to try Q35 and see if you can get it to
> work, but the Legacy mode specifically depends on having an address
> on the root bus free which is not available on Q35.  The UPT/Universal
> PassThrough mode is largely abandoned by Intel AFAICT.
>
> If your host is booting in UEFI mode then you may not have a BIOS mode
> ROM available.  If you're dumping the ROM, run the parser on it to see
> if it has a BIOS section.  If not, you might need to boot the host in
> non-UEFI mode with a live image and see if you get a different ROM in
> that mode.  Legacy IGD mode also depends on SeaBIOS support.
>
> > > The ACS override patch should never be needed for IGD, though it
probably tells
> > > us the vendor and device IDs that you'd need to patch into the ROM.
> > > IGD is always a single function device on the root complex and
> > > therefore will always be in its own IOMMU group.  Thanks,
